Transaction eefd170688009183779d18adf48a6ce09335125431028ab38bc84d2f29c1095d

2 Input
2 Outputs
  • eefd170688009183779d18adf48a6ce09335125431028ab38bc84d2f29c1095d:0
  • value  5772004
    address  162JbFB3UNnbAyBegCu8RMMH8v99y5HMoB
  • eefd170688009183779d18adf48a6ce09335125431028ab38bc84d2f29c1095d:1
  • value  21341380
    address  3E8bJJRQ4xJYp9if8frKVyN9E2UH8SUr7W